Redis是一款高性能的Key-Value存储数据库,常被用于缓存、分布式锁等场景中。而map集合是其常用的数据结构之一,用于存储一组键值对。本文将介绍如何使用Redis获取Map集合,实现一小步大收获。
创新互联建站主营田家庵网站建设的网络公司,主营网站建设方案,手机APP定制开发,田家庵h5微信小程序定制开发搭建,田家庵网站营销推广欢迎田家庵等地区企业咨询
一、安装Redis
在开始之前,需要先安装Redis数据库。以Linux系统为例,执行以下命令即可安装:
sudo apt-get update
sudo apt-get install redis-server
二、启动Redis服务
安装完成后,执行以下命令即可启动Redis服务:
redis-server
三、连接Redis数据库
在Java代码中连接Redis数据库需要使用Jedis客户端,通过以下依赖包引入:
“`xml
redis.clients
jedis
3.6.3
连接Redis数据库的示例代码如下:
```java
Jedis jedis = new Jedis("localhost", 6379); //连接本地的Redis数据库
jedis.auth("password"); //如果设置了密码,则需要进行认证
四、设置Map集合数据
在Redis数据库中,可以使用HashMap命令操作Map集合。以下是设置Map集合数据的示例代码:
“`java
Map map = new HashMap();
map.put(“name”, “Tom”);
map.put(“age”, “18”);
jedis.hmset(“user”, map);
该示例代码将一个名为“user”的Map集合存储到Redis数据库中,其中包含了“name”和“age”两个键值对。
五、获取Map集合数据
在Redis数据库中,可以使用Hgetall命令获取Map集合数据。以下是获取Map集合数据的示例代码:
```java
Map map = jedis.hgetAll("user");
String name = map.get("name"); //获取名为“name”的键对应的值
String age = map.get("age"); //获取名为“age”的键对应的值
该示例代码从Redis数据库中取出了“user”Map集合,进而获取了其中名为“name”和“age”的键对应的值。
总结
使用redis获取map集合是一项非常简单、实用的操作,可以用于缓存、共享数据等场景中。本文介绍了如何在Java代码中使用Jedis客户端连接Redis数据库,并通过HashMap和Hgetall命令实现Map集合的存储和获取。同时,希望读者可以通过本文的示例代码,进一步了解Redis数据库的使用方法。
四川成都云服务器租用托管【创新互联】提供各地服务器租用,电信服务器托管、移动服务器托管、联通服务器托管,云服务器虚拟主机租用。成都机房托管咨询:13518219792
创新互联(www.cdcxhl.com)拥有10多年的服务器租用、服务器托管、云服务器、虚拟主机、网站系统开发经验、开启建站+互联网销售服务,与企业客户共同成长,共创价值。
当前名称:使用Redis获取Map集合一小步大收获(redis获取map集合)
URL标题:http://www.mswzjz.cn/qtweb/news47/96297.html
攀枝花网站建设、攀枝花网站运维推广公司-贝锐智能,是专注品牌与效果的网络营销公司;服务项目有等
声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 贝锐智能